Transaction 3425529333ef3f16d632460fdc06590c3cc13e0cb1b0940e3354850d18ee2934
1 Input
1 Output
-
3425529333ef3f16d632460fdc06590c3cc13e0cb1b0940e3354850d18ee2934:0
- value
- 13799690
- script pubkey
- OP_0 OP_PUSHBYTES_20 b88ef2c2c3161dd49ed931ca848150aba66b0233
- address
- bc1qhz809skrzcwaf8kex89gfq2s4wnxkq3ngdsart